## Kickoff Notes — ChipGate Reader

Quick recap for the Harborfell Marathon setup: the trackside timing-chip readers need firmware flashed before Thursday's dry run, and the mat at the 10k split has been flaky, so test it twice. Spare antennas are in the blue crate. Don't reorder cabling without checking first — it's mapped to the scoring van. All hardware questions go to the lead listed below.

approver of yahig-kagup = Ralok Sorael

// MAX_PAGE_SIZE caps results per request on the Larkspell public API.
// Values above this are clamped, never rejected, so callers cannot
// probe limits via error responses. Cursor tokens are opaque and
// signed; offset pagination is deliberately unsupported to prevent
// enumeration of the full dataset. The clamp was validated in the
// build referenced below.

pipeline stamp: htk4_66df

Quick heads-up for the front desk crew: the old swing gates in the Brindleworth lobby are gone, and the new Gatewise turnstiles went live this morning. Visitors still sign in with you first, but now they'll need to be walked through the wide accessible lane on the left — the narrow lanes are staff-only. If a guest's paper pass doesn't scan, don't let them tailgate; just call Security on the lobby handset. For staff escorting visitors, tap through using the code below.

staff pass of fajof-fawif = bdg-ES-2

## Env Vars — Garage Feed

Quick notes for the sync: the Stallwick occupancy feed now pushes counts from all four downtown decks every 30 seconds. `GF_POLL_MS` and `GF_DECK_FILTER` behave as before, no drama there. The only gotcha is the upstream sensor gateway now requires an auth credential instead of IP allowlisting, so that has to live in the env file. Put the credential line right below this paragraph.

secret setting of fajof-tagep: VAULT_KEY13=796f7aba7157f